To solve the clinical problem of constructing an aesthetic and appropriate orbital prosthesis model, two methods based on volume cutting and surface cutting respectively are proposed in this paper. Using spline interpolation, region growth, triangular patch calculation, cylinder cutting and other techniques, we obtain the 3D orbital prosthesis model with a proper size and smooth edges. A recent lifting technique led to a computationally efficient Model Predictive Control (MPC) strategy in which the online optimization is performed using a univariate Newton-Raphson procedure. However this procedure solves a dual problem, preventing the use of warm starting or premature termination.
